DHT Holdings stock faces Monday test as oil rally and VLCC rates collide

DHT Holdings stock faces Monday test as oil rally and VLCC rates collide

DHT Holdings shares slipped 0.1% to $13.42 Friday, with trading volume at 2.3 million. The Baltic Exchange’s VLCC benchmark for Middle East Gulf-to-China rose 24 points to WS74.17, pushing daily charter rates to about $55,540. Oil prices climbed roughly 2% last week on supply concerns tied to unrest in Iran and Venezuela. DHT’s new VLCC, the Antelope, began spot market operations this month.

DHT Holdings stock jumps as tanker shares rally on Venezuela oil shake-up

DHT Holdings stock jumps as tanker shares rally on Venezuela oil shake-up

DHT Holdings shares jumped 6.6% to $12.81 in New York as U.S. officials moved to allow Venezuelan crude imports and ease some sanctions. Oil prices slipped, with Brent down 0.7% at $60.31 a barrel. The U.S. Coast Guard seized a Russian-flagged tanker linked to Venezuelan oil after a two-week pursuit. Investors tracked signs of cargo rerouting and upcoming U.S. oil inventory data.

Linde stock price falls as LIN heads into weekend; JPMorgan downgrade and guidance in focus

Linde stock price falls as LIN heads into weekend; JPMorgan downgrade and guidance in focus

7 February 2026
Linde plc shares fell 2.5% to $448.24 Friday after reporting Q4 sales up 6% to $8.76 billion and adjusted EPS of $4.20. The company guided 2026 adjusted EPS to $17.40–$17.90, below analyst consensus. JPMorgan downgraded the stock, while Morgan Stanley and UBS raised price targets. Linde repurchased $1.4 billion in shares in Q4 and returned $7.4 billion to shareholders in 2025.
GE Vernova stock closes up nearly 6% — what to watch before Monday’s trade

GE Vernova stock closes up nearly 6% — what to watch before Monday’s trade

7 February 2026
GE Vernova shares jumped 5.6% to $779.35 Friday as Wall Street rallied and the company reported 1.1 GW of U.S. wind repower orders for 2025. The company also closed its $5.3 billion purchase of the remaining Prolec GE stake and completed a $2.6 billion senior notes offering. Investors await next week’s U.S. jobs and inflation data.
Citi stock jumps 6% as consent-order exit talk builds — what to watch next week

Citi stock jumps 6% as consent-order exit talk builds — what to watch next week

7 February 2026
Citigroup shares rose 6% to $122.69 at Friday’s close after a Reuters report said executives are more optimistic about completing key consent orders this year. Citi also announced a $2.3 billion preferred stock redemption and a matching program for employee “Trump Accounts.” Investors await next week’s U.S. economic data and Citi conference appearances.
